HOT TEMPERED BABY BACK RIBS WITH SWEET GUAVA GLAZE
For an exotic treat that gives you a feel of the 'islands,' try these hot and spicy ribs, graced with the fragrance of guava.
Provided by Allrecipes Member
Time 1h20m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ine brown sugar and spices in a small bowl; reserve 2 tablespoons spice mixture. Rub remaining spice mixture on ribs; coat well.
- Place ribs in a single layer on an aluminum foil-lined baking sheet (17x11-inch) or roasting pan. Pour water into pan; cover with foil. Bake at 375 degrees F for 1 hour, or until meat starts to pull away from bones.
- Meanwhile, combine jelly and reserved spice mixture. Brush steamed ribs with jelly mixture. Cover and refrigerate 1 hour or overnight, if desired.
- Grill or broil 3-5 minutes per side, or until heated through and nicely browned.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 814.6 calories, Carbohydrate 67.9 g, Cholesterol 175.6 mg, Fat 44.2 g, Fiber 0.6 g, Protein 36.6 g, SaturatedFat 16.4 g, Sodium 760.6 mg, Sugar 61.7 g
